This fixes a fatal error which occurs when Gravity Forms is not active and the version command is used with an add-on slug

Testing Instructions

  • Run wp plugin deactivate gravityforms
  • Run wp gf version gravityformsstripe
  • Find the There has been a critical error on your website.Learn more about debugging in WordPress. There has been a critical error on your website. error is output and there is a fatal error in the debug.log file
  • Switch to this branch
  • Repeat command to find the fatal error does not occur and the Gravity Forms is not installed. Use the wp gf install command. error is output
